Index: src/incremental-marking.h |
diff --git a/src/incremental-marking.h b/src/incremental-marking.h |
index 30dbbc1605c7c5415767101469cc1f55c2d504ef..d1627bcba5c306834376c750b3ce31af31476566 100644 |
--- a/src/incremental-marking.h |
+++ b/src/incremental-marking.h |
@@ -206,7 +206,9 @@ class IncrementalMarking { |
void ResetStepCounters(); |
- void StartMarking(); |
+ enum CompactionFlag { ALLOW_COMPACTION, PREVENT_COMPACTION }; |
+ |
+ void StartMarking(CompactionFlag flag); |
void ActivateIncrementalWriteBarrier(PagedSpace* space); |
static void ActivateIncrementalWriteBarrier(NewSpace* space); |